Happy (almost!) Thanksgiving! We've compiled a list of Turkey Day links for your reading pleasure this morning.
Photo by Flickr user ktylerconk
Good news if you're traveling today! AAA Mid-Atlantic estimates that (only!) 765,400 people in the Washington area will be traveling for the holiday. That's down 1.5 percent from last year. How's that for a silver lining?
